Understanding Ripple: The Next-Gen Cross-Border Payment Protocol
XRP is a cryptocurrency designed for fast, low-cost transactions. Unlike Bitcoin, which serves as a decentralized currency, XRP facilitates seamless cross-border payments within the Ripple network. Key features:
- Speed: Settles transactions in seconds vs. Bitcoin’s 10+ minutes.
- Scalability: Handles 1,500+ transactions per second.
- Use Case: Banks and financial institutions use Ripple to replace legacy systems like SWIFT.
HODL vs. Trade XRP: Strategic Approaches
HODLing (Long-Term Holding)
- Pros: Simplicity; potential for long-term gains.
- Cons: Requires enduring market downturns (e.g., XRP’s 3-year bear market).
Trading (Active Strategy)
- Pros: Capitalizes on volatility; mitigates losses.
- Cons: Demands technical skills and real-time analysis.
Verdict: Trading suits those comfortable with market dynamics, while HODLing fits passive investors.

Key Factors Influencing XRP’s Price
- Adoption: Bank partnerships and real-world usage.
- Market Sentiment: News, regulations, and Bitcoin trends.
- Supply Dynamics: XRP’s fixed supply of 100 billion tokens.

Proven Ripple Trading Strategies
1. Bollinger Bands Strategy
- Signal: Buy when XRP crosses above the middle band; sell when it drops below.
2. Ichimoku Cloud
- Usage: Identify trend reversals using the Kumo (cloud) resistance/support.
3. 50-Day Moving Average
- Rule: Enter long positions when price rebounds off the MA support.
4. TD Sequential Indicator
- Timing: Perfect for spotting exhaustion points (e.g., weekly 13-setups).
